A lot of people have discovered the American Classic line of 1911's being produced by MetroArms out of Manila in the Philippines...From everything I've seen, a whole bubblegum ton of gun for an extremely reasonable price. I've had a fullsize and a commander sized one myself, and they only got sold because they were blued. I'm looking into re-purchasing them in stainless in the very near future.
Anyway...My thought today, was what if they could pack all the features of the American Classic 1911's into a longslide variation of the pistol? Finding a longslide 1911 in general is pretty difficult, then finding one of any kind of decent quality, and then finding one for a reasonable price...Yeah, not too easy. I'm a huge fan of longslides, and I think if MetroArms could put together their American Classic pistol in a longslide variant, they'd get a crap load of business on them. I for sure would buy into the line.
What do you guys think about a very well priced, good quality longslide 1911 from the Philippines? Yay or nay and why either way?
I would like some honest insight as I'm communicating directly with Hector Rodriguez in regards to this, who is the president of MetroArms and I will be passing along the feedback I receive from you guys.
